Executive Assistant at FULLER INDUSTRIES LLC

Posted in Admin - Clerical 30+ days ago.

Type: Full-Time
Location: Great Bend, Kansas





Job Description:

Provide prompt, courteous and professional customer service assistance to internal and external clients.  Requires presence at the centralized work station to meet organizational needs.  Provides administrative assistance to the Fuller Industries Executive Administrative team. 

 

Tasks


  • Use computers for various applications, such as database management or word processing.

  • Answer telephones and give information to callers, take messages, or transfer calls to appropriate individuals.

  • Create, maintain, and enter information into databases.

  • Set up and manage paper or electronic filing systems, recording information, updating paperwork, or maintaining documents, such as attendance records, correspondence, or other material.

  • Operate office equipment, such as fax machines, copiers, or phone systems and arrange for repairs when equipment malfunctions.

  • Greet visitors or callers and handle their inquiries or direct them to the appropriate persons according to their needs.
